Glass-Fiber Reinforced Plastic (GFRP) Integrated Pump Station Case Study

The pump station is primarily composed of a composite wound fiberglass steel cylinder, which boasts strong corrosion resistance. It is equipped with an in-built submersible pump, automatic coupling device, guide rod, inlet and outlet pipes, check valves, gate valves, flexible joints, etc., enabling an automatic, unattended control system. The gravity network water intake can be set to either manually clean the grate with a lift basket or crush waste into particles of about 8mm using a粉碎型格栅, which are then directly discharged by the submersible pump, eliminating the need for manual collection and cleaning.
(2) Compact land footprint, yet high effective volume
The pumping station boasts a significant land advantage; the cylinder diameter of the large integrated sewage lifting pump station is less than 4 meters in diameter, occupying an area of only 30 square meters.
(3) Aesthetically pleasing and easily blends with the surrounding environment
Pump stations are typically fully buried underground, with only maintenance holes and control boxes visible on the ground. They resemble a standard sewage inspection well from the surface. Optional scenic management houses can also be placed on the ground, allowing for excellent coordination with the surrounding environment.
(4) Low environmental impact on the surrounding area
After the pumping station is buried underground, it will not emit odors and has a minimal impact on the environment. This is particularly beneficial for locations adjacent to hotels, residential communities, and administrative offices, as it significantly reduces potential future complications caused by environmental issues.
(5) High self-control, maintenance and operation
The pump station is configurable with pump controllers, displaying the operational status of the pumps. It features an integrated mobile communication module, allowing direct transmission of operational fault information to the pump station managers, achieving true unattended operation. This significantly reduces the labor management costs associated with pump station operations. It also alleviates the workload of the management staff, facilitating rational allocation of personnel.
(6) Simple construction
Pump stations are supplied as integrated units, with all internal installation and debugging work completed at the factory. Before arrival, excavation can be carried out on-site. Once the pump station arrives, only the entire unit needs to be installed on-site, significantly reducing the construction period and cost. Consequently, the construction process is very straightforward, with a shortened project timeline, leading to a lower overall operational cost.
(7) Long-lasting lifespan, durable operation
The pump station's cylinder is made of glass fiber reinforced plastic, and the internal components are made of 304 stainless steel and galvanized carbon steel for corrosion resistance, with a service life of over 30 years. The selected equipment components have a low failure rate, and the submersible pump and格栅 are equipped with installation tracks for easy maintenance. Moreover, the pump station can be lifted and relocated for secondary backfilling, allowing for reuse.
